Webb30 okt. 2015 · Thomas argues that the terms “theory” and “induction” are not appropriate for the specificity of the insights that case studies generate and should be replaced by … Webb28 feb. 2024 · His theory identified three stages of cognitive representation which are enactive, iconic, and symbolic. Enactive defining the representation of knowledge through actions, iconic being the visual summarization of images, and symbolic which is the use of words and symbols to describe experiences.
